Proposal
Front garden: T1 Sycamore x 1 (Acer pseudoplatanus)- Reduce all round back to previous reduction points, approx. 3m in height and 1m laterally.
As published by the council, reference 2020/02996/TREE

About tree works applications
Applications for works to trees cover protected trees: consent under a tree preservation order, or six weeks notice for trees in a conservation area. More in our guide to planning application types.

The tree under discussion is a mature syringa vulgaris (white) lilac located in the REAR Garden of 18 Blake Gardens, Fulham, London, SW6 4QB. The tree was planted in the 1960s by the previous owner of the house. Originally the tree had a Rubens Montana clematis planted through it which had become very overgrown and was choking the tree. The clematis has now been removed, but the lilac has several dead branches and has become very misshapen as a result. The current application seeks to prune and reshape the tree removing the dead and rotting areas to restore it to health. The tree is marked on the attached location plan numbered 1 Lilac Tree. Also attached are three photographs of the tree. numbered Lilac tree 1,2,& 3.
